Core Components of a Solar Storage Inverter

  • DC-AC Converter: The heart that transforms stored DC power into usable AC electricity.
  • MPPT Controller: Maximizes energy harvest from solar panels (think of it as a "sunlight detective").
  • Battery Management System (BMS): Acts like a guardian for lithium-ion batteries, preventing overcharging.
  • Grid Interface: Enables seamless switching between grid power and stored energy.

Real-World Applications by the Numbers

Recent data shows hybrid inverters with storage capabilities now account for 42% of new solar installations globally. Check out this efficiency comparison:

ComponentEfficiency RateLifespan
Traditional Inverters92-95%8-12 years
Advanced Hybrid Models97-99%15+ years

FAQs: Quick Answers to Common Questions

  • Q: How often do inverters need maintenance?A: Most modern units require only annual checkups.
  • Q: Can existing solar systems add storage?A: Yes, through retrofit hybrid converters.
